A "hotspot" is an example of a:
Answer:
Wireless network
A hotspot is a physical location where people may obtain internet access, typically using Wi-Fi technology, via a wireless local-area network.

Can you increase your bandwidth without changing your internet plan?
Answer:
No, bandwidth is determined by your contract with your ISP
Your maximum bandwidth is set by your Internet Service Provider (ISP). While a better router might improve your local network (Wi-Fi) speed, it cannot increase the bandwidth coming into your home.

A ping time of 20 ms refers to:
Answer:
Latency
Ping is a utility used to measure the round-trip time (a form of latency) for messages sent from the originating host to a destination computer.

What is a "guest network" on a wireless router?
Answer:
A network for visitors that is separate from the main network
A guest network provides internet access to visitors without giving them access to the main network's files and devices.
